What Is the Difference Between Indica and Sativa?
Indica and Sativa are the two primary types of cannabis plants, each with its unique characteristics. To the casual observer, they might seem similar, but their differences go beyond just appearance. The primary distinctions between these strains are their genetics, growth habits, and the effects they have on your mind and body.
Indica: The Relaxing Choice
Indica marijuana strains are known for their relaxing and sedative effects. Originally from the mountainous regions of India and Afghanistan, Indicas are typically shorter, bushier plants with broader leaves. These plants thrive in cooler climates and often have a faster flowering time. Indica flowers are rich in terpenes, including myrcene, which contributes to their calming and relaxing properties.
When consumed, Indica strains tend to produce a body-heavy high, often leading to a feeling of relaxation and sedation. This makes them ideal for nighttime use or when you’re looking to unwind after a long day. People seeking relief from insomnia, anxiety, or pain often turn to Indica strains for their therapeutic benefits.
Sativa: The Energizing Choice
Sativa cannabis strains, on the other hand, originates from the equatorial regions of the world, including places like Central and South America, Africa, and Southeast Asia. These plants are tall and thin, with narrower leaves compared to Indicas, and they thrive in warm climates. Sativa plants generally have a longer flowering time, and their flowers tend to be higher in THC, which contributes to their uplifting effects.
When it comes to effects, Sativa is the go-to choice for those looking for an energetic and cerebral high. Sativa strains are typically more stimulating and are often used during the daytime to boost creativity, focus, and motivation. They are also favored by individuals looking for relief from depression, fatigue, or lack of appetite. If you need a mood boost or a pick-me-up, Sativa is usually the strain of choice.
Hybrid Weed: A Blend of Both Worlds
Hybrid cannabis strains are a crossbreed between Indica and Sativa plants. These strains combine the unique characteristics of both, offering a balanced high that can vary depending on the dominance of either Indica or Sativa genetics. For instance, a Sativa-dominant hybrid will still provide the uplifting, energizing effects typical of Sativa, but with some of the relaxing body effects of Indica.
Hybrid strains can be ideal for those looking for versatility. Depending on the strain’s specific genetics, a hybrid can be used at any time of the day. Some hybrids may provide a mellow buzz, while others can offer an energetic high with relaxing undertones. Hybrid strains are particularly popular for those who want to enjoy the benefits of both Indica and Sativa without choosing one over the other.

Sativa vs Indica Effects: What to Expect
The effects of Sativa and Indica strains differ significantly, making each one more suited for specific needs. Let’s break down the typical effects of each to help you understand the differences better.
Indica Effects: Relaxation and Sedation
Indica strains are often associated with what’s known as the “couch-lock” effect. This term refers to the deep relaxation and sedation that Indicas can induce. While each person’s experience with cannabis may vary, here are the most common effects of Indica strains:
- Body High: Indicas tend to produce a heavy body high, which can help relax muscles and provide pain relief.
- Calming: If you struggle with anxiety or stress, Indicas may help you relax and unwind, promoting a sense of calm.
- Sleepiness: Indica is often the go-to strain for those who struggle with insomnia. It can help induce sleep and promote deep rest.
- Appetite Stimulation: Indicas are known to increase appetite, making them a good choice for those who suffer from appetite loss or nausea.
Sativa Effects: Uplifting and Energizing
Sativa strains, on the other hand, are known for their stimulating and cerebral effects. When you consume a Sativa strain, you’re likely to feel energized and uplifted, making it a good option for daytime use. Here’s what you can expect from Sativa strains:
- Euphoric: Sativa strains often produce a sense of euphoria or a “high,” which can boost mood and creativity.
- Increased Energy: If you need a burst of energy, Sativa can be the perfect strain to get you moving and motivated.
- Focus and Clarity: Sativa can help clear the mind, allowing for better focus and mental clarity.
- Creativity: Many people find that Sativa strains enhance their creativity, making them a popular choice for artists, writers, or anyone in need of inspiration.
